Transaction 1891028d7ba6c3a8b1a08d4b191aead8fa11f17a4bb918d215c3129dced5d97a
1 Input
1 Output
-
1891028d7ba6c3a8b1a08d4b191aead8fa11f17a4bb918d215c3129dced5d97a:0
- value
- 511981
- script pubkey
- OP_0 OP_PUSHBYTES_20 51ca136c5bb98789758284a7bb331ea2269d8a15
- address
- bc1q289pxmzmhxrcjavzsjnmkvc75gnfmzs4yfvnfd